> Q S T Congratulates...
>
> A R R L blind member Major Junior Lolley, KG4ITD, who was honored recently
> for
> his 32 years of service to the Liberty County (FL) Sheriff's Office.
> Sheriff
> Donny Conyers proclaimed February 28 as Junior Lolley Day.  The only
> licensed
> Amateur Radio operator in the county, Lolley serves as chief dispatcher. 
> In
>
> addition, he participates in many VHF and HF nets, is involved in ARES as 
> an
>
> ARRL Emergency Coordinator and works HF. -- Paul Eakin, KJ4G, ARRL Section
> Manager, North Florida Section
